I loved Luclin, but then I was just a kid who didn't raid and had a very superficial understanding of the game. I loved my beastlord and I loved the Luclin zones. Grimling forest grimling wars where you could help a faction take over the zone for specific rewards, acrylia caverns farming for acrylia. AA's were pretty sweet, as was the crafting in Luclin. Also enjoyed the bazaar, that feeling of leaving your merch up while you went on a day trip or something and coming home to see what sold. I think Kunark was much more based on central/southern america. Geography, art styles, and the whole Quetzalcoatl mythos. if it were africa it wouldn't feature large inland bodies of water and there'd prolly be at least one desert zone. Outside of eqypt, africa has very little megalithic structures/ruins around i, too, so the ruins peaking through the forest is a much more americas vibe. | |||

As for AA....I mostly play one character. It's my only level 60. I dislike AA for a different reason, because I see it as something of a trap--you end up doing a lot of grinding just to get back to the level of (relative) power you already have because monsters will be tuned against the expectation of characters having alt. advance. I prefer being able to ignore the experience bar, but there's definitely space there for other preferences and I don't feel too strongly about AA. It isn't something I'd quit over. Danth | |||
